Score 96/100 · Drink 2020-2055, David Schildknecht, Vinous, Jul 2020

Scents and flavors here pull strongly in a tropical direction, featuring mango, guava and Persian melon whose richness is modestly cut by the zesty side of candied pink grapefruit peel and the tangy element of glazed pineapple. The feel is seductively creamy, and although this elixir’s sheer viscosity is surely at least as high as that of the collection’s auctioned Spätlese and Auslese, there is an unsurpassed sense of levity and delicacy to this gold capsule Auslese. Influxes of salted caramel and florally perfumed honey enhance the multi-fruit concentration of a vibrantly, lusciously and mouthwateringly sustained finish. Hanno Zilliken is reminded by this wine of the corresponding Auslese in his vintage 1983 collection, the first I tasted from him and the one that first brought his estate international attention. I have not included “A.P. #5” as part of this wine’s name because, unusually given a vintage this rich in high-must-weight Zilliken elixirs, only one of them is labeled as Auslese Goldkapsel. There were in fact two casks designated as gold capsule Auslese, but the Zillikens felt that their contents were too similar to merit separate bottling.

Score 94/100 · James Suckling, Oct 2019

Lots of banana-skin and banoffee pie notes here, as well as ripe persimmon and poached pears. Impressive richness and sweetness really captivate on the palate, which is characterized by burnt-fruit flavors throughout and lots of caramel tart and creme brulee. Only towards the finish does the acidity make its way through the tightly locked fruit . Drink now or hold.

Score 98/100 · Drink 2020-2080, Stephan Reinhardt, Wine Advocate, Aug 2019

From single, hand-selected berries harvested in the second week of October, with legions of wasps that terrorized the pickers, the 2018 Rausch Auslese Gold Capsule (AP 5) is spicy and fresh, very clear and excitingly fine, with lemon notes intertwining with crystalline and precise slate aromas. On the palate, this is an incredibly clear, precise and piquant yet dense and concentrated Auslese with a long and still aromatic, salty-vital and stimulatingly grippy finish. Selected from 2.5 fuders. A fabulous wine with a weightless 143 grams per liter of residual sugar. Tasted in June 2019.

Score 17/20 · Drink 2025-2036, Jancis Robinson MW, Apr 2019

Massively sweet with a pungency and sweetness that all but hides the acidity. Really quite a triumph, though I’m not sure how you would drink this sweet-and-sour marvel, in which the elements are already reasonably integrated. (JR)
